GOOGL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2018 in Review

2,518 of the 4,489 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Alphabet (Google) Class A (GOOGL) for Q4 2018, worth a combined $246B — down 14% from $285B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 298 funds opened new GOOGL positions and 132 closed out — a net gain of 166 holders — while 989 added to existing stakes and 963 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Viking Global Investors, adding an estimated $776M. The largest seller was Cornerstone Wealth Management, cutting an estimated $1.35B.
